WAC Lighting Manchester Outdoor Post Light — Black & Hammered Glass
The WAC Lighting Manchester PM-W33516-30-BK is a transitional style outdoor post light featuring a sleek black finish and a distinctive hammered glass shade. Constructed from durable aluminum hardware, this fixture measures 17.62 inches in height and 7 inches in width, making it a perfect choice for illuminating pathways and gardens.
Key Features
- Selectable CCT: Built-in color temperature adjustability allows selection from 2700K, 3000K, 3500K, or 4000K.
- Integrated LED: Provides 935 lumens with a maximum wattage of 13W, ensuring energy efficiency.
- Dimming Capability: Compatible with ELV and TRIAC dimmers for adjustable lighting.
- Weather Resistant: Powder-coated finish ensures protection against the elements.
- Mounting: Designed to mount on a 3-inch maximum diameter post (not included).
- Factory Sealed: Light engine is sealed for maximum protection from environmental factors.
- Standards: ETL, cETL, and Title 24 JA8 compliant, suitable for wet locations.
- Warranty: Comes with a 5-year warranty for peace of mind.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the standard height for an outdoor lamp post light?
What is the standard height for an outdoor lamp post light?
Lamp post lights typically stand between 6 to 8 feet tall when fully assembled with the fixture head. This height ensures the light spreads widely across the lawn and provides adequate visibility for driveway lights and pathways.
What is the difference between a pier mount light and a post light?
What is the difference between a pier mount light and a post light?
A post light (or post head) is the fixture that mounts to the top of a pole. A pier mount light is the fixture base that mounts onto a flat horizontal surface (like a stone column or brick pillar), allowing a standard outdoor post light to be used without a tall pole.
How far apart should I place my outdoor post lights for effective lighting?
How far apart should I place my outdoor post lights for effective lighting?
For effective and attractive illumination, place post lights outdoor fixtures no further apart than 2.5 to 3 times their height. For an 8-foot lamp post, they should be placed every 20 to 24 feet along the pathway or driveway.
